Company summary

Eve's Angels is a pioneering non-profit organization headquartered in Grand Rapids, Michigan, USA, dedicated to combating female exploitation and trafficking. With a strong commitment to empowering women, this Christian not-for-profit has established itself as a leading voice in the industry since its founding in 2009.

As a respected and influential organization, Eve's Angels boasts an impressive employee base of approximately 51-200 individuals, united by their shared passion for creating positive change. This dedicated team works tirelessly to provide hope and support to women trapped in the sex industry, offering a beacon of light in the darkness.

At the heart of Eve's Angels' mission is the unwavering belief that every woman deserves the chance to experience the transformative power of God's love. By providing comprehensive support services, advocacy, and resources, this organization strives to empower women to break free from cycles of exploitation and trafficking, reclaiming their dignity and autonomy.

Eve's Angels' comprehensive approach encompasses a range of initiatives, including:

  • Hope and Healing: Providing emotional support, counseling, and spiritual guidance to help women navigate the complexities of trauma and exploitation.
  • Advocacy and Policy Change: Working with local authorities, policymakers, and community leaders to develop and implement effective strategies for preventing human trafficking and supporting survivors.
  • Education and Awareness: Raising awareness about the prevalence of human trafficking, its devastating effects on individuals and communities, and the critical need for collective action.
